Use the provided --force-missing-framework option for now.

Creating the framework declaration is up to some suitably top-level
package in the SDK; I'm sure it's not qtcreator but I'm reassigning it
there in the hope that that will get attention from the right people.

** Package changed: click (Ubuntu) => qtcreator (Ubuntu)
